
Online Quran learning has become a popular option for students of all ages who want flexible and comfortable access to Quran education. Digital platforms provide opportunities to learn Tajweed, Quran reading, memorization, and Islamic studies from qualified teachers without location limitations. However, many students face difficulties because of common mistakes that reduce learning quality and slow progress. A proper learning method, the right teacher, regular practice, and clear goals are necessary for success. Understanding these mistakes can help students improve focus, build consistency, and gain better results from online Quran learning while developing a stronger connection with the Holy Quran.
One of the biggest mistakes in online Quran learning is selecting a teacher without checking qualifications and experience. A teacher with limited Tajweed knowledge or poor teaching methods can negatively affect pronunciation and understanding.

Many students focus only on completing Quran reading quickly and ignore Tajweed rules. Incorrect pronunciation can change the meaning of Quranic words and reduce the quality of recitation.

Consistency plays an important role in online Quran learning. Irregular classes and long gaps between lessons often slow improvement and weaken memory.

Technical problems can affect pronunciation, concentration, and communication during online Quran learning sessions. Low-quality audio makes it difficult for teachers to identify recitation mistakes.

Some students expect fast fluency or memorization within a short period. Quran learning requires patience, repetition, and continuous effort. Unrealistic expectations can lead to frustration and loss of motivation.

Revision is often ignored after completing lessons. Without revision, students may forget pronunciation rules, Surahs, or memorized verses.
